pub enum ParticipantLifecycleRestore<EF, V, LF, D> {
Live {
identity: LiveIdentityRestore<EF>,
binding: BindingStateRestore,
binding_origin: Option<BindingOrigin>,
detach_cell: DetachCellRestore<D>,
},
Retired(RetiredIdentityRestore<EF, V, LF>),
}Expand description
Complete event-replayed participant state, with tombstone precedence in the type.
Variants§
Live
Live identity and its atomically paired binding and detach slots.
Fields
§
identity: LiveIdentityRestore<EF>Membership and terminal history.
§
binding: BindingStateRestoreBinding slot.
§
binding_origin: Option<BindingOrigin>Current or last binding’s producer-emitted origin capsule.
§
detach_cell: DetachCellRestore<D>Four-state detach replay cell.
Retired(RetiredIdentityRestore<EF, V, LF>)
Permanent tombstone; no live binding or detach slot can accompany it.
Implementations§
Source§impl<EF, V, LF, D> ParticipantLifecycleRestore<EF, V, LF, D>
impl<EF, V, LF, D> ParticipantLifecycleRestore<EF, V, LF, D>
Sourcepub fn restore(
self,
) -> Result<RestoredParticipantLifecycle<EF, V, LF, D>, StorageRestoreError>
pub fn restore( self, ) -> Result<RestoredParticipantLifecycle<EF, V, LF, D>, StorageRestoreError>
Validates one complete atomic participant snapshot.
§Errors
Returns StorageRestoreError when any raw state is invalid or the
membership, binding, terminal history, and detach-cell variants disagree.
